Momentai~ Posted November 30, 2012 Author Share Posted November 30, 2012 No, but Halvan's PCC is 4, higher than Othin's. ^ to elaborate, every character has an invisible stat called Pursuit Critical Coefficient which is basically a multiplier on their crit rate on their pursuit attack. They range between 0 and 5 and Halvan has a PCC of 4 which is among the highest in the game, so if he double attacks he is pretty likely to crit. Othin's is 3 iirc, also rather high. The Hezul scroll (and the other scrolls) prevent you from being crit but also change your growth rates while held, giving growths in some stats and taking away from others (sometimes). However they are always a net positive so you should aim to have scrolls on people when they level up. Chapter 4 is when things get exciting, so you're pretty close. Great, thanks for the info. Icon of Sin Posted November 30, 2012 Share Posted November 30, 2012 Not just healing, but all staves can miss if the user has under 10 Skill (60% + (4 * Skill)). It's pretty funny for enemies to miss their status or warping staves and happens rather often during midgame.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Silvercrow Posted December 5, 2012 Share Posted December 5, 2012 (edited) Honestly I wouldn't dump everything on a simple character in this game (unless you decide you really want to use Shanam or something). Stat caps are low and you'll find later that character strength is really not the limiting factor in this game. You've probably gotten a taste of this already where you have guys like Othin that can oneround almost anyone, but the game still finds ways to throw moderately challenging scenarios at you. Just give stuff to people to patch holes in their stat or skill distribution. For example if you decide to use Olwen later, Ambush is super good on her, but if you don't you may want it on someone else that can deal a lot of damage quickly (like Shiva or someone).
